Pros

The company offers health benefits (even though it's not the best insurance) and 80 hours of vacation/sick time a year to full-time employees! Better than nothing, I guess.

Cons

Families are unreliable and cancel often, then you're stuck with no pay. You tend to travel a large distance between cases. Some families are hard to please and try to take advantage of you as a babysitter. If families aren't happy they can call the office and request a new staff worker and then you lose a case and Providence hires new employees again. Office staff never supports you on difficult cases with difficult families, you're just a dime a dozen. All the company cares about is making a big profit.
